1. Tier Levels and Rewards Structure
A well-structured loyalty program typically features multiple tier levels that reward players progressively. This incentivizes consistent play and can significantly enhance the overall gaming experience. Here are some common tier levels and their associated benefits:
- Bronze: Basic membership with minimal benefits, often just points accumulation.
- Silver: Increased point accumulation rate and access to exclusive promotions.
- Gold: Higher point rewards, personalized customer support, and birthday bonuses.
- Platinum: Maximum rewards, priority service, and higher withdrawal limits.
Understanding the specific benefits at each tier is essential. For instance, if the point accumulation rate is 1 point for every £10 wagered at the Bronze tier, and 2 points for every £10 at Gold, players need to recognize how much they must wager to reach higher tiers.
2. Redemption Options and Conversion Rates
Another critical element of loyalty programs is how players can redeem their points. Programs that offer flexible and valuable redemption options are generally more appealing. Here are some common redemption structures:
- Cash Bonuses: Points can be converted into cash at a rate of £1 for every 100 points.
- Free Spins: Points can be exchanged for spins on popular slots, typically at a rate of 10 points per spin.
- Exclusive Events: Higher-tier members may receive invites to exclusive tournaments or events.
However, players should be aware of conversion rates. Some programs may offer lower redemption values, making it harder to see real value from accumulated points. It’s crucial to calculate how many points are needed for desirable rewards.
3. Wagering Requirements
Wagering requirements are often the most overlooked aspect of loyalty programs. They dictate how many times players must wager their bonuses before they can cash out. A common requirement might be 35x the bonus amount, which can significantly affect the player’s ability to benefit from loyalty rewards. Here’s a breakdown:
| Bonus Amount | Wagering Requirement (35x) | Cash Out Potential |
|---|---|---|
| £10 | £350 | Depends on winnings |
| £50 | £1,750 | Depends on winnings |
| £100 | £3,500 | Depends on winnings |
Before joining a loyalty program, players should carefully read the terms regarding wagering requirements. High requirements may make it nearly impossible to withdraw winnings, turning what seems like a lucrative offer into a frustrating experience.
Potential Pitfalls to Watch Out For
- Expiration of Points: Points may have an expiration date, limiting how long players have to redeem them.
- Restricted Games: Some loyalty programs may restrict which games contribute to point accumulation.
- Hidden Fees: Be aware of any fees associated with cashing out loyalty rewards.
